Output abc6bfd39f32cbb31a52d817216dacc85f15b9c242c9409012c3eec6e90bbafa:0

value
30516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7af7904d723ddee5814065929b49843fd83711f OP_EQUAL
address
3JSFni187gJg7UZ8VKgchT1DvimvVMJPZo
transaction
abc6bfd39f32cbb31a52d817216dacc85f15b9c242c9409012c3eec6e90bbafa
confirmations
11404
spent
true